Postdoctoral Research Position – Disaster Prevention Research Institute, 
Kyoto University, Japan

Earthquake seismology and geodesy

The Disaster Prevention Research Institute, Kyoto University seeks 
applicants for a two-year Postdoctoral research position to support a 
slow earthquake study in subduction zones, such as the Japan subduction 
zone, the Hikurangi margin, and the Mexican subduction zone. Position 
responsibilities include analyzing and collecting observation data using 
ocean bottom seismometers and pressure recorders. Other responsibilities 
include  participating in international fieldwork and research cruises 
in Mexico, New Zealand, and elsewhere. The successful applicant must 
hold a Ph.D. in Geophysics or Geology. Please contact Assoc. Prof. Y.
